Стоит если:
1) хотите писать эффективный код (один из идеологических принципов С++ - программист не должен платить за то, что ему не нужно, поэтому в плюсах нет и никогда не будет сборщиков мусора или чего-то такого, поэтому теоретически {если у программиста руки откуда надо растут} - программы работают быстрее чем на питонах и джавах);
2) хотите программировать железки (контроллеры и прочее, хотя... можно на ассемблере);
3) хотите программировать кластеры и т.п. (стандарт программирования таких штук - OpenMP + MPI, а это либо фортран, либо С++).
и конечно, если не боитесь трудностей :).
Ощибка возникает из-за неопределенности, какую функцию использовать, для перевода целого числа в double или long double.
Укажите в строке c=(a/pow(1024,3))-(b/1024) явно тип преобразования для pow:
c=(a/pow(double(1024),3))-(b/1024);
Модуль числа в Visual Basic 6 можно найти через функцию:
<h2>Abs(число)</h2>
Однако можно легко найти и без неё, например так:
Допустим "x" - это наше число, а в "y" запишем модуль числа.
Тогда:
<h2>If x<0 Then y=-x else y=x</h2>
Я, честно говоря, сначала засомневался, смогу ли достаточно хорошо ответить на этот вопрос. Потому, что в VB6 модулями ещё называются определённые вещи, по-моему, контейнеры для формирования типов переменных. Но так как я давно Визуал Бейсиком не занимался, уже про это не очень хорошо помню. Однако, когда увидел в комментариях, что речь идёт про математические модули, тогда понял, что смогу достаточно легко ответить на данный вопрос.
Язык программирования C (английская буква "си") был разработан сотрудниками американской компании Bell Laboratories в начале 1970-х годов как развитие языка B ("би") изначально для операционной системы UNIX. Затем язык был перенесен на другие платформы. В 1980-х годах он был адаптирован для использования в IBM PC и стал очень популярным. Добавив к нему возможности объектно-ориентированного программирования BellLabs создали язык C++. Дальнейшие версии его развития известны как C99 (1999 год), С11 (2011 год). Но прежней популярности у них нет.
Отдельной веткой развития стал объектно-ориентированный язык программирования C# (си шарп; - "шарп" в музыке - диез - повышение на пол-тона). Этот язык разработан группой сотрудников компании Microsoft. Синтаксис языка C# наиболее близок к C++ и Java. На основе практики использования предыдущих языков в C# не были включены проблемные модели, например множественное наследование классов (в C++ оно есть).
Изначально C# создавался как прикладной язык для CRL (общеязыковая исполняющая среда) программной платформы .NET Framework компании Microsoft.
Физический жесткий диск предназначен для хранения информации, выполнен в виде отдельного устройства, что позволяет переносить его на разные компьютеры. Может быть встраиваемым в компьютер или переносным в отдельном корпусе.
Жесткий диск для эксплуатации размечается на разделы. Всего на диске могут быть созданы четыре раздела, три из которых могут быть "основными", а один - "дополнительным"
Операционные системы устанавливаются на основной раздел диска. Дополнительный раздел жесткого диска является своеобразным контейнером, в котором могут размещаться один или более "логических" дисков. Установка системы на логический диск невозможна.
Такая разметка позволяет установить на одном физическом диске до трех операционных систем и рассортировать информацию по логическим дискам в соответствие с предпочтениями пользователя.